Azure Create Storage Account

Demonstrates how to create an Azure storage account.

#include <C_CkHttp.h>
#include <C_CkJsonObject.h>
#include <C_CkHttpResponse.h>

void ChilkatSample(void)
    {
    BOOL success;
    HCkHttp http;
    HCkJsonObject jsonToken;
    HCkJsonObject jsonRequestBody;
    const char *url;
    HCkHttpResponse resp;
    HCkJsonObject json;
    const char *skuName;
    const char *skuTier;
    const char *kind;
    const char *id;
    const char *name;
    const char *v_type;
    const char *location;
    const char *propertiesNetworkAclsBypass;
    const char *propertiesNetworkAclsDefaultAction;
    BOOL propertiesSupportsHttpsTrafficOnly;
    BOOL propertiesEncryptionServicesFileEnabled;
    const char *propertiesEncryptionServicesFileLastEnabledTime;
    BOOL propertiesEncryptionServicesBlobEnabled;
    const char *propertiesEncryptionServicesBlobLastEnabledTime;
    const char *propertiesEncryptionKeySource;
    const char *propertiesAccessTier;
    const char *propertiesProvisioningState;
    const char *propertiesCreationTime;
    const char *propertiesPrimaryEndpointsDfs;
    const char *propertiesPrimaryEndpointsWeb;
    const char *propertiesPrimaryEndpointsBlob;
    const char *propertiesPrimaryEndpointsQueue;
    const char *propertiesPrimaryEndpointsTable;
    const char *propertiesPrimaryEndpointsFile;
    const char *propertiesPrimaryLocation;
    const char *propertiesStatusOfPrimary;
    const char *propertiesSecondaryLocation;
    const char *propertiesStatusOfSecondary;
    int i;
    int count_i;

    success = FALSE;

    //  This example requires the Chilkat API to have been previously unlocked.
    //  See Global Unlock Sample for sample code.

    http = CkHttp_Create();

    //  Load an OAuth2 access token previously fetched by this example:  Get Azure OAuth2 Access Token
    jsonToken = CkJsonObject_Create();
    success = CkJsonObject_LoadFile(jsonToken,"qa_data/tokens/azureToken.json");
    //  Assuming success..
    CkHttp_putAuthToken(http,CkJsonObject_stringOf(jsonToken,"access_token"));
    printf("AuthToken: %s\n",CkHttp_authToken(http));

    CkHttp_putAccept(http,"application/json");

    //  Create the following JSON:

    //  {
    //    "sku": {
    //      "name": "Standard_GRS"
    //    },
    //    "kind": "StorageV2",
    //    "location": "eastus2",
    //  }

    //  Use this online tool to generate the code from sample JSON: 
    //  Generate Code to Create JSON

    jsonRequestBody = CkJsonObject_Create();
    CkJsonObject_UpdateString(jsonRequestBody,"sku.name","Standard_GRS");
    CkJsonObject_UpdateString(jsonRequestBody,"kind","StorageV2");
    CkJsonObject_UpdateString(jsonRequestBody,"location","eastus2");

    url = "https://management.azure.com/subscriptions/{subscriptionId}/resourceGroups/{resourceGroupName}/providers/Microsoft.Storage/storageAccounts/{accountName}?api-version=2018-02-01";

    resp = CkHttpResponse_Create();
    success = CkHttp_HttpJson(http,"PUT",url,jsonRequestBody,"application/json",resp);
    if (success == FALSE) {
        printf("%s\n",CkHttp_lastErrorText(http));
        CkHttp_Dispose(http);
        CkJsonObject_Dispose(jsonToken);
        CkJsonObject_Dispose(jsonRequestBody);
        CkHttpResponse_Dispose(resp);
        return;
    }

    printf("Response Status Code: %d\n",CkHttpResponse_getStatusCode(resp));

    json = CkJsonObject_Create();
    CkJsonObject_Load(json,CkHttpResponse_bodyStr(resp));
    CkJsonObject_putEmitCompact(json,FALSE);
    printf("%s\n",CkJsonObject_emit(json));

    if (CkHttpResponse_getStatusCode(resp) >= 300) {
        printf("Failed.\n");
        CkHttp_Dispose(http);
        CkJsonObject_Dispose(jsonToken);
        CkJsonObject_Dispose(jsonRequestBody);
        CkHttpResponse_Dispose(resp);
        CkJsonObject_Dispose(json);
        return;
    }

    //  Successful requests to create a new account return a 202 status code with an empty response body. The storage account is created asynchronously. 
    //  If the account already exists or is being provisioned, the request response has a 200 return code with the configuration of the existing storage account in the response body.
    if (CkHttpResponse_getStatusCode(resp) == 202) {
        printf("Azure-AsyncOperation: %s\n",CkHttpResponse_getHeaderField(resp,"Azure-AsyncOperation"));
    }

    if (CkHttpResponse_getStatusCode(resp) == 200) {

        //  Parse a response like this:

        //  	{
        //  	  "sku": {
        //  	    "name": "Standard_GRS",
        //  	    "tier": "Standard"
        //  	  },
        //  	  "kind": "StorageV2",
        //  	  "id": "/subscriptions/6c42643b-ebef-45f0-b917-b3583b84a57f/resourceGroups/gChilkat/providers/Microsoft.Storage/storageAccounts/chilkatsoftware",
        //  	  "name": "chilkatsoftware",
        //  	  "type": "Microsoft.Storage/storageAccounts",
        //  	  "location": "eastus2",
        //  	  "tags": {},
        //  	  "properties": {
        //  	    "networkAcls": {
        //  	      "bypass": "AzureServices",
        //  	      "virtualNetworkRules": [
        //  	      ],
        //  	      "ipRules": [
        //  	      ],
        //  	      "defaultAction": "Allow"
        //  	    },
        //  	    "supportsHttpsTrafficOnly": false,
        //  	    "encryption": {
        //  	      "services": {
        //  	        "file": {
        //  	          "enabled": true,
        //  	          "lastEnabledTime": "2019-05-14T22:18:33.2246670Z"
        //  	        },
        //  	        "blob": {
        //  	          "enabled": true,
        //  	          "lastEnabledTime": "2019-05-14T22:18:33.2246670Z"
        //  	        }
        //  	      },
        //  	      "keySource": "Microsoft.Storage"
        //  	    },
        //  	    "accessTier": "Hot",
        //  	    "provisioningState": "Succeeded",
        //  
        //  	    "creationTime": "2019-05-14T22:18:33.1309165Z",
        //  	    "primaryEndpoints": {
        //  	      "dfs": "https://chilkatsoftware.dfs.core.windows.net/",
        //  	      "web": "https://chilkatsoftware.z20.web.core.windows.net/",
        //  	      "blob": "https://chilkatsoftware.blob.core.windows.net/",
        //  	      "queue": "https://chilkatsoftware.queue.core.windows.net/",
        //  	      "table": "https://chilkatsoftware.table.core.windows.net/",
        //  	      "file": "https://chilkatsoftware.file.core.windows.net/"
        //  	    },
        //  	    "primaryLocation": "eastus2",
        //  	    "statusOfPrimary": "available",
        //  	    "secondaryLocation": "centralus",
        //  	    "statusOfSecondary": "available"
        //  	  }
        //  	}

        //  Use this online tool to generate parsing code from sample JSON: 
        //  Generate Parsing Code from JSON

        skuName = CkJsonObject_stringOf(json,"sku.name");
        skuTier = CkJsonObject_stringOf(json,"sku.tier");
        kind = CkJsonObject_stringOf(json,"kind");
        id = CkJsonObject_stringOf(json,"id");
        name = CkJsonObject_stringOf(json,"name");
        v_type = CkJsonObject_stringOf(json,"type");
        location = CkJsonObject_stringOf(json,"location");
        propertiesNetworkAclsBypass = CkJsonObject_stringOf(json,"properties.networkAcls.bypass");
        propertiesNetworkAclsDefaultAction = CkJsonObject_stringOf(json,"properties.networkAcls.defaultAction");
        propertiesSupportsHttpsTrafficOnly = CkJsonObject_BoolOf(json,"properties.supportsHttpsTrafficOnly");
        propertiesEncryptionServicesFileEnabled = CkJsonObject_BoolOf(json,"properties.encryption.services.file.enabled");
        propertiesEncryptionServicesFileLastEnabledTime = CkJsonObject_stringOf(json,"properties.encryption.services.file.lastEnabledTime");
        propertiesEncryptionServicesBlobEnabled = CkJsonObject_BoolOf(json,"properties.encryption.services.blob.enabled");
        propertiesEncryptionServicesBlobLastEnabledTime = CkJsonObject_stringOf(json,"properties.encryption.services.blob.lastEnabledTime");
        propertiesEncryptionKeySource = CkJsonObject_stringOf(json,"properties.encryption.keySource");
        propertiesAccessTier = CkJsonObject_stringOf(json,"properties.accessTier");
        propertiesProvisioningState = CkJsonObject_stringOf(json,"properties.provisioningState");
        propertiesCreationTime = CkJsonObject_stringOf(json,"properties.creationTime");
        propertiesPrimaryEndpointsDfs = CkJsonObject_stringOf(json,"properties.primaryEndpoints.dfs");
        propertiesPrimaryEndpointsWeb = CkJsonObject_stringOf(json,"properties.primaryEndpoints.web");
        propertiesPrimaryEndpointsBlob = CkJsonObject_stringOf(json,"properties.primaryEndpoints.blob");
        propertiesPrimaryEndpointsQueue = CkJsonObject_stringOf(json,"properties.primaryEndpoints.queue");
        propertiesPrimaryEndpointsTable = CkJsonObject_stringOf(json,"properties.primaryEndpoints.table");
        propertiesPrimaryEndpointsFile = CkJsonObject_stringOf(json,"properties.primaryEndpoints.file");
        propertiesPrimaryLocation = CkJsonObject_stringOf(json,"properties.primaryLocation");
        propertiesStatusOfPrimary = CkJsonObject_stringOf(json,"properties.statusOfPrimary");
        propertiesSecondaryLocation = CkJsonObject_stringOf(json,"properties.secondaryLocation");
        propertiesStatusOfSecondary = CkJsonObject_stringOf(json,"properties.statusOfSecondary");
    }

    printf("Success.\n");


    CkHttp_Dispose(http);
    CkJsonObject_Dispose(jsonToken);
    CkJsonObject_Dispose(jsonRequestBody);
    CkHttpResponse_Dispose(resp);
    CkJsonObject_Dispose(json);

    }
